是指在数据处理过程中,根据指定的分隔符将一个列的数据拆分成多个部分,并将拆分后的数据存储到新的列中。
这个操作在数据清洗和数据转换过程中非常常见,特别是在处理包含多个值的列时。通过拆分列并创建新列,可以更方便地对数据进行分析和处理。
以下是一般的步骤和示例代码:
步骤:
示例代码(使用Python和pandas库):
import pandas as pd
# 读取数据
data = pd.read_csv('data.csv')
# 定义分隔符
delimiter = ','
# 创建新列
data['new_column'] = ''
# 遍历每一行数据
for index, row in data.iterrows():
# 拆分列并创建新列
split_data = row['column'].split(delimiter)
data.at[index, 'new_column'] = split_data
# 打印结果
print(data)
在这个示例中,我们使用了Python的pandas库来处理数据。首先,我们读取了一个包含需要拆分的列的数据集。然后,我们定义了分隔符,并创建了一个新的空列。接下来,我们遍历每一行数据,使用split()函数将列的数据按照分隔符拆分成多个部分,并将拆分后的数据存储到新的列中。最后,我们打印出处理后的数据集。
这个操作在实际应用中有很多场景,比如处理包含多个标签的文章数据、处理包含多个标词的文本数据等。对于腾讯云的相关产品,可以使用腾讯云的云数据库MySQL、云数据库CynosDB等来存储和处理数据。具体产品介绍和链接地址可以参考腾讯云官方网站的相关页面。
领取专属 10元无门槛券
手把手带您无忧上云